Avacta hires Philippe Cotrel as Chief Commercial Officer

Joins the UK firm from Abcam

Avacta Group, the UK developer of Affimer biotherapeutics and research reagents, has recruited Philippe Cotrel as Chief Commercial Officer.

Cotrel joins Wetherby-based Avacta from Abcam, where he was Commercial Operations Director. He will lead the Group’s commercial strategy and business development activities, and will drive the commercialisation of the Affimer technology as both research reagents and biotherapeutics.

A protein chemist by training, Cotrel has more than 20 years’ commercial experience in sales, marketing and customer support in the life sciences sector having held senior positions in Amersham Pharmacia Biotech, Oxford Glycosciences, Affymetrix and Abcam. While at Affymetrix, at that time the inventor and market leader of commercial microarrays, Cotrel was appointed General Manager and Vice President of Commercial Operations in Europe.

He joined Abcam in 2008 as Commercial Director and was been responsible for sales and marketing activities.

The appointment of Cotrel completes a five strong Senior Leadership Team which comprises: Amrik Basran (Chief Scientific Officer); Matt Johnson (Chief Technology Officer); Tony Gardiner (Group Chief Financial Officer) and Alastair Smith (Group Chief Executive Officer).
